  • BigSpliffBigSpliff 3,266 Posts
    when we were young and traveling around Europe, one of my friends left his passport on the roof of the car when we left Munich. He had to go to the consulate and was issued a travel document that allowed him to visit Germany, Austria, Italy and France (where we were headed) but he was not allowed to visit Switzerland or Czech Rep as they were not EU. So we have to modify our travel plans a bit. Less cheap beer, more cheap wine. But he wasn't locked up at any point.
